Enhanced Gameplay and Fresh Content in The Burning Crusade
TBC private servers, on the other hand, introduce a host of new features and gameplay enhancements. Reddit discussions around TBC servers highlight the introduction of the Outland zone, flying mounts, new races, and the iconic introduction of the Illidan storyline. TBC private servers attract players who crave a more refined and dynamic gameplay experience, with improved class balance, more accessible end-game content, and the introduction of Arena PvP. TBC servers offer a fresh take on the WoW universe, enticing both new and veteran players with its exciting features.

End-Game Content and Raiding
End-game content is a significant point of discussion in the Vanilla vs. TBC debate. Vanilla private servers are known for their demanding and time-consuming raid encounters, requiring extensive preparation and coordination. Players engage in epic battles such as Molten Core and Blackwing Lair, relishing the challenge and camaraderie they bring. TBC private servers introduce a variety of new raid instances, including Karazhan, Serpentshrine Cavern, and the iconic Black Temple. Reddit users discuss the differences in raiding experiences between the expansions, weighing the complexity, accessibility, and overall satisfaction of the end-game content.
PvP and Arena Competitions
The introduction of Arena PvP in TBC private servers has sparked discussions on Reddit regarding the PvP experience. TBC servers offer competitive PvP arenas, allowing players to engage in thrilling 2v2, 3v3, and 5v5 battles. The strategic nature of Arena matches, combined with the allure of earning unique rewards, attracts players who seek intense PvP competition. Vanilla servers, while still offering PvP experiences, are known for their open-world PvP encounters and large-scale battlegrounds, which provide a different type of PvP engagement.
